My grandma was in WW2. She was born in Yugoslavia ( Serbia) and she fought as partisan from 1941 to 1945. She even got 3 medals for bravery and she met Tito ( who was later to become the leader of Yugoslavia). It is her 'fault' that I like WW2 and everything about it, she spent hours talking about it when I was little and I loved it. I can still remember her story when Germans catched her and few other partisans in 1944. Germans wanted to execute them but they ( my grandma and others) started foaming at mouths, so germans thought they had dissease that was common during WW2 and which resulted in slow and painfull death.So they left them in forest to die, and of course my grandma and her unit thanked God for fooling Germans in this way.
